In this episode of the Loyola Street Medicine Podcast, we are joined by Morgan McLuckie, CEO of the Orange Tent Project, a community initiative dedicated to supporting individuals experiencing homelessness through outreach and access to essential resources. Morgan shares the inspiration behind the organization, discusses her experience working with unhoused populations, and reflects on the importance of meeting people where they are with compassion and dignity. We also explore the challenges faced by individuals living without stable housing, the role of community-led outreach in addressing these challenges, and how healthcare providers and trainees can better engage with and support vulnerable populations.
